LITTLE FLOCK — Merrill Perry Hawke,

-

94, of Little Flock, Ark., died Saturday, March 27, 2021, at Circle of Life Hospice in Springdale. He was born Aug. 30, 1926, in Beldon, Ohio, to Floyd Oliver Hawke and Martha Bertha (Oldenburg) Hawke.

He was the youngest in a family of eight and grew up during the Great Depression. He left the farm and served in the Navy. He spent time on an aircraft carrier in the Pacific at the end of WWII.

He married Marie Virginia Michael at Carlisle, Pa., in 1951. They lived in Valley City, Ohio, and had four children. He worked at NASA (now named the Glenn Research Center) in Brook Park, Ohio, while earning his physics degree at Baldwin Wallace University. He then worked as a physicist at Kelly Air Force Base in San Antonio, Texas. Upon his retirement, the family moved to Gateway, Ark.

He enjoyed gardening, going to state and national parks, studying the Bible, birdwatchi­ng, painting, drawing, and keeping abreast of current events. He was reserved and stoic with a dry sense of humor, and was very good at building houses and fixing things.

He was preceded in death by wife Marie and son Nathan Michael Hawke.

Survivors include son Nelson Perry Hawke of Indianapol­is, Ind.; daughters and a son-in-law Nedra and Thomas Pence of Norman, Okla., and Nadine Hawke of Bartlesvil­le, Okla.; and granddaugh­ters Alyssa and Amanda Pence, both of Norman.
